Output ecdb95c76daff082ecca3d9d5e095a56274ce5f208c56c0a5cd93139a3d3b9ed:15

value
69602904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b86da6d6f5618fdc7e824b3d0c67ca0385b95e70 OP_EQUAL
address
3JWBcaL4cxAgdfsiUBqY4e94aajjXE18pZ
transaction
ecdb95c76daff082ecca3d9d5e095a56274ce5f208c56c0a5cd93139a3d3b9ed
spent
true